Gibson for me is the closest from the ones on your list. Although a left sided centre back I think he’s our third choice left back next season and we should let Galloway and Garbutt go, even the talented Antonee Robinson , leaving Gibson to cover. I think Gibson will get first team game time this season unless he goes out on loan.
I long ago nailed my colours to the Ryan Astley mast as being the best young defender to come through our Academy in recent years. He was easily the best of our Scholar intake last year, establishing himself at right back for the U23s . I don’t think he’s as under the radar anymore, he oozes class but made a few costly errors too , all part of the learning process. Feeney or Gibson need to go on loan allowing Astley to continue his development at centre back. Not next season maybe but I can see him pushing for a squad place the season after if his physical and footballing development continue.
